Quick report
Not a day to linger below cornices and hanging snow! Crust broke down quickly in the morning. Tons of wet loose activity, including the rather large avalanche that ran over the skinner and many ski tracks. Snow was absolute wet mush on all but high elevation north facing slopes. Very easy to cut wet loose slides on steep slopes.

Pretty impressive wet loose that released sometime midday from hanging snow above the cliffs above the chair peak approach/deproach. Covered the skin track and numerous ski tracks.
